Re: Player Ins and Outs : Fri Sep 20, 2019 11:14 am  
Trinity Confirm End Of Season Departures

The Club can now confirm the players that will leave at the end of November when their contracts expire.

Ryan Hampshire, Anthony England, Tyler Randell, Keegan Hirst, Chris Annakin, Luke Hooley and Lewis Wray are all out of contract.
